Abstract

A method in accordance with various embodiments may include: measuring a contact force between at least one probe and at least one contact pad for a plurality of probe overdrive positions, and determining a relationship between contact force and probe overdrive position from the measured contact forces; determining a first region in the relationship exhibiting a non-linear dependence of the contact force from the probe overdrive position, and a second region exhibiting a linear dependence of the contact force from the probe overdrive position; and determining a process window for a pad probing process based on the determined first region and second region.
